What to do if my Daikin REYQ16T7Y1B has a refrigerant overcharge or stop valve closed?
If your Daikin Air Conditioner indicates a refrigerant overcharge or a closed stop valve, check the refrigerant amount and recharge the unit if necessary. Also, ensure that the stop valves are open.
How to troubleshoot a Daikin REYQ16T7Y1B with an activated high pressure switch?
If the high pressure switch is activated on your Daikin Air Conditioner, check the stop valve situation and inspect for any abnormalities in the field piping or airflow over the air-cooled coil.
How to fix a Daikin REYQ16T7Y1B indoor unit communication error?
If you experience an indoor unit communication error with your Daikin Air Conditioner, check the user interface connection.
What to do if my Daikin REYQ16T7Y1B shows a low pressure malfunction?
If your Daikin Air Conditioner is showing a low pressure malfunction, first open the stop valves. Then, check the refrigerant level and recharge the unit if needed. Finally, inspect the user interface display and the transmission wiring between the outdoor and indoor units.
